== English == === Alternative forms === good riddance of bad rubbish (archaic) === Etymology === Possibly an elaboration of good riddance, contrasting the word good with bad, and using the word rubbish to form an alliteration with riddance. === Pronunciation === (Received Pronunciation) IPA(key): /ˌɡʊd ˈɹɪd(ə)ns tə ˌbæd ˈɹʌbɪʃ/ (General American) IPA(key): /ˌɡʊd ˈɹɪdns tə ˌbæd ˈɹʌbɪʃ/, /-ˈɹəbɪʃ/ Hyphenation: good rid‧dance to bad rub‧bish === Interjection === good riddance to bad rubbish Used to indicate that one welcomes the departure of someone or something: good riddance! ==== Translations ==== === Noun === good riddance to bad rubbish (uncountable) An act of getting rid of someone or something whose departure is welcomed. ==== Translations ==== === Further reading === “good riddance to (also of) bad rubbish” under “riddance, n.”, in OED Online ⁠, Oxford: Oxford University Press, June 2010.
